Authenticity

Pretense is a mask and I think we’re so used to seeing it, that we don’t know what to do when we encounter the real thing. So often we pretend to be something we’re not. I believe we connect in our vulnerability...

Some want to stay on the surface and don’t want to dwell in the depths of you

I struggled between this and I too realized I can’t relate to anyone if I lived on the surface of things. So often we are ok with pretense because it appears to be comfortable or safe.

I related to people when I went into my joys, my pains, only then it was a wonderful to feel alive and connected because we are human and we have many conditions.

You have to choose either to stay under or above the surface and I’m lying below, where no pretense dwells, there is no middle ground.

I chose to stay below the surface because the pretense doesn’t get me and I don’t get it anymore.
